Use your needlepoint design to create a colorful chair cushion to enhance your home.
Instructions
STEP 1:
NOTE: Time completion: 3 hours + time for needlework completion
STEP 2:
Baste cording to needlework piece, aligning the cording with the edge of the stitched area. Make sure to overlap raw cording edges.
STEP 3:
Cut two lengths of ribbon. Determine placement of cushion ties and sew into place.
STEP 4:
Decide on the desired width of the cushion ruffle. Double that measurement and add about ¾ inch for hem allowance.
STEP 5:
Measure finished size of needlework piece. Double the inches and cut enough fabric lengths, with the above determined width, to make that number. Stitch them together to make a loop.
STEP 6:
Fold loop in half hot dog style and press. Stitch two basting seams along un-folded side, making sure to break the seam lengths up so the threads won’t break when gathering. Gather fabric until it reaches the length of the finished needlework piece.
STEP 7:
Baste the ruffle to the needlework piece.
STEP 8:
Cut a piece of fabric the size of the finished needlework piece plus ¾ inch on each side. Stitch to the piece, easing in excess fabric as needed (the excess fabric is for the foam insert) and leaving an opening in between the cushion ties. Turn piece to right sides out.
STEP 9:
Insert foam and hand stitch opening closed. Press piece if needed. Use a pattern of fabric that has most of your needlework’s colors in it. This will insure the project looks both pretty and professionally done.
